Welcome to the top burger joint in the East End. Here you will find reasonably priced, delicious burgers served up in a super friendly, laid back atmosphere. Their fresh brioche buns are heavenly. Tons of vegetarian options are available as well. The Thursday night jazz jam is top notch, but make sure and get there early if you want a table.

Bay Burger serves some tasty burgers in a casual spot. They have provided reliably good, juicy burgers for several years now and we always try to visit when visiting our friends in Sag. Ordering is easy, just follow the steps at the cash register. The staff gives you a number placard you place on your table so the staff knows where to deliver food. Bay Burger can become over run with screaming, unruly kids but that’s just something you have to deal with I suppose. Instead of sitting inside, try to grab some outdoor seating located to the left of the building. The burgers here can come loaded with fixings if you desire. I always add bacon and caramelized onions. They also have a really tasty fried cod sandwich as well as a good turkey burger if you’re being a weirdo and don’t feel like beef. I know this because maybe I’ve ordered both a burger and another sandwich item on previous visits. Lay off me, I’M STARVING! They will occasionally have a lobster roll, which is good but not spectacular. However, for the price of one lobster roll, you can get two delicious burgers and that’s what I would suggest doing. Bay burger is also one of the few places that still serves tater tots, harkening back to your high school lunch days. Try them smothered with bacon and cheese. The burgers can get a little messy while eating, but that’s because of all the sweet, sweet burger juice gushing out with each bite. Bay Burger also has a few beers on tap, but they also have a rotating $ 2 beer. Usually it’s something like Narragansett or PBR, but this time it was Bud light. Where else are you going to find a $ 2 beer in this area? Not a bad deal and great to drink while outside enjoying a great burger. Perfect for a pre or post beach meal.
